§ 8A-5-8 — Approval of major subdivision or land development plans and plats

(a)Upon written request of the applicant for a determination, the planning commission must determine by vote at the next regular meeting or at a special meeting, whether or not the application is complete based upon a finding that the application meets the requirements set forth in its governing body’s subdivision and land development ordinance. The planning commission may delegate this review to planning commission staff.
(b)If a governing body’s subdivision and land development ordinance does not specify what may be included in a land development plan and plat, then the planning commission must determine that an application is complete if the application meets the requirements set forth in subsection (b), section seven of this article.
